For the 2026 school year, there are 3 public elementary schools serving 790 students in Southern Local School District. This district's average elementary testing ranking is 3/10, which is in the bottom 50% of public elementary schools in Ohio.
Public Elementary Schools in Southern Local School District have an average math proficiency score of 39% (versus the Ohio public elementary school average of 57%), and reading proficiency score of 46% (versus the 59%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 6%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Ohio public elementary school average of 36% (majority Black).

District Revenue and Spending
The revenue/student of $20,542 is higher than the state median of $17,380. The school district revenue/student has grown by 13% over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$17,059 is less than the state median of $17,328. The school district spending/student has grown by 5% over four school years.
